How UHMW-PE Reduces Maintenance Costs in Industrial Equipment

How UHMW-PE Reduces Maintenance Costs in Industrial Equipment

Maintenance cost is one of the biggest operational challenges in heavy industries such as mining, logistics, cement production, and bulk material handling. Equipment in these industries is constantly exposed to friction, impact, and abrasive materials, leading to frequent wear and failure of components.

UHMW-PE offers a highly effective solution to this problem by significantly improving wear resistance and extending the lifespan of industrial equipment components.

One of the main reasons UHMW-PE reduces maintenance costs is its exceptional abrasion resistance. Compared to steel, rubber, or standard plastics, UHMW-PE lasts much longer in high-wear environments. This reduces the frequency of part replacement and maintenance cycles.

Another important factor is its low friction performance. UHMW-PE reduces resistance in moving systems such as conveyor belts, chutes, and hoppers. This not only reduces mechanical wear but also improves energy efficiency, lowering overall operational costs.

UHMW-PE also reduces unexpected downtime. In industrial operations, unplanned maintenance can result in significant production losses. By increasing equipment durability, UHMW-PE helps maintain stable and continuous operation.

In addition, UHMW-PE does not require lubrication or corrosion protection. Traditional metal components often require regular maintenance such as oiling, coating, or rust prevention. UHMW-PE eliminates these requirements, further reducing maintenance workload.

From a long-term perspective, UHMW-PE provides excellent return on investment. Although the initial material cost may be higher than some alternatives, the extended service life and reduced maintenance requirements significantly lower total lifecycle costs.

Industries using UHMW-PE often report improved operational efficiency, reduced downtime, and lower labor costs associated with maintenance and repair.

Overall, UHMW-PE is not just a material upgrade—it is a cost-saving industrial solution that improves productivity and reliability.
